TWO DEAD IN SOUTH MONTGOMERY COUNTY SHOOTING

At about 10:45 pm Friday Montgomery County Sheriff’s Office responded to a reported shooting in the 25600 blocks of I-45 in Spring. The reportee reported hearing several shots and seeing someone lying on the ground in the courtyard of the Dakota Canyon Apartment complex and not moving. Units arrived on the scene and found a black male and a white female deceased. An attempt to locate was put out on a black male wearing a hoodie, shorts and missing a shoe. He was seen running from the scene but they are not sure he was involved. Detectives say it could possibly be
a murder-suicide but and an autopsy will determine that. Montgomery County Precinct 1 Justice of the Peace Wayne Mack who was accompanied by Justice of the Peace Precinct 4 Elect Dunn responded to the scene and ordered Eickenhorst Funeral Directors to transport the two victims to the Montgomery County Forensic Center for an autopsy. The Montgomery County District Attorney’s Office and Texas Rangers are also assisting in the investigation.
